Cristiano Ronaldo invites Anthony Elanga to copy iconic ‘Siuuu’ celebration after Man United goal

After they collaborated for a strange statistic against Norwich, Cristiano Ronaldo invited Manchester United teammate Anthony Elanga to mimic his famed ‘Siuuu’ celebration. With a first-half double, it was that guy Ronaldo who grabbed center stage on Saturday afternoon.

It was his 13th and 14th Premier League goals of the season. Ronaldo took seven minutes to make his impression, but Elanga sent him the opener on a dish, leaving the five-time Ballon d’Or winner with a straightforward close-range finish. Later, he made it 2-0 before Norwich equalized.

The 37-year-old great not only moved over Harry Kane and Sadio Mane in the goal-scoring records, but he also etched his name into history alongside Elanga, with the 17 years and 81 days separating them becoming the largest age gap between goal-scorer and assist-maker.

That extraordinary United achievement was undoubtedly reason for celebration. It was time to bring the big one out!

Ronaldo has an iconic dance that he first made famous at Real Madrid to celebrate each goal. You wouldn’t have to look far to witness a hop, skip, and jump followed by a twist and him shouting ‘Siuuu’ at the top of his lungs being mimicked on school playgrounds or Sunday League pitches.

On this time, though, the United superstar gave Elanga permission to follow suit. The adolescent accepted the offer and perfectly synchronized the ‘Siuuu’ celebration with Ronaldo.

It was a heartfelt scene near the corner flag, as Jesse Lingard, who had been handed a rare opportunity, also joined in. Lingard has only made two Premier League starts this season.
